Output ee0662b8e16378001c7225271af7dd8df41d2d9b896592154978a742f92b594f:3

value
18369690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8695d1f2e418442fb2416a404c3221322aec48 OP_EQUAL
address
MUH49MWXrdUyWKQUKT8JDZLkktuTKnFw12
transaction
ee0662b8e16378001c7225271af7dd8df41d2d9b896592154978a742f92b594f
spent
true